Output 58cd3614c394f22d1ec077672d35ad8410db850d49c80b416ea85e7745fb75bb:5

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3e95920f14603452a39968582cb73bf93adfa9 OP_EQUAL
address
38eAFZ4A2iKocWzq3exAe67i911CX2qaj7
transaction
58cd3614c394f22d1ec077672d35ad8410db850d49c80b416ea85e7745fb75bb
spent
true